Falling Back
Because the Blue players involved in the Ascendancy battle lost, they are required to fall back. The fallback rules work as follows:
You must fall back to the map that you attacked from
If a fallback increases the number of players in a map to more than the maximum allowed army size, the excess players must be moved to other friendly maps in the Team's subsequent turn. Attacks are not considered valid moves for this purpose, so you may not re-enter these players into the map the battle was just fought on.
As an example:
Nevets, Shrimp, Rommel, PeterPan, Cataphract, Fatman, Dojee and Savage must be moved back to Adara. This increases Adara's army to 10, which is 5 more than the maximum allowed. Blue Team now needs to move 5 players out of Adara. Note that any 5 players may be moved, but that those moved cannot move into Ascendancy. They must move to either Dawn or Urban.
The 5 players that remain in Adara are free to attack Ascendancy again in their next turn, if they so wish.
